Transaction 3268c0090495e3bd590e8af218eb12da283d99da3bf48231b63736cafb3ddc1b

17 Input
2 Outputs
  • 3268c0090495e3bd590e8af218eb12da283d99da3bf48231b63736cafb3ddc1b:0
  • value  665168
    address  3KTfZeJjoQUsZJnQnANgTjVJUJCBYWE93Y
  • 3268c0090495e3bd590e8af218eb12da283d99da3bf48231b63736cafb3ddc1b:1
  • value  25415309
    address  3Jw6DyN2UxvmAckTQYLN7rX2SqFb4GvRGi